How they compare

Saint Lucia currently reports 1.23 billion current US$ against 807.30 million current US$ in Bahrain, a difference of 421.36 million current US$.

That makes Saint Lucia's figure about 1.5 times Bahrain's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Saint Lucia ahead.

Bahrain ranks 147th and Saint Lucia ranks 145th of 150 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Bahrain averaged higher in 1 and Saint Lucia in 3.
